Race Details
•    The Race Organisers reserve the right to change the course or cancel the event in the interests of competitor’s safety. 
•    Entry fees are not transferable and refunds will not be given under any circumstances.
•    All races will start in the vicinity of the Nordic Shelter. If snow conditions do not permit a revised start area will be displayed at the Nordic Shelter.
•    This is a freestyle race however competitors are free to ski classical technique.
•    All races will be mass start.
•    Entry fees are not transferable and refunds will not be given under any circumstances.
•    Late entrants will only be accepted on race day up to 8.30 am.

Track: 
Will start and finish at the Nordic Shelter and proceed around existing trails, the final course will be dependent upon snow and weather conditions. 
•    30 km race:  Is subject to a minimum age of 18 years.
•    A one and a half (1 1/2) hour cut off time will apply to the first 15 km of the 30 km course. No competitors will be allowed to continue past the 15 km point of the course after this time. The cutoff time and point could vary dependent upon the final track layout and weather and snow conditions.
•    15 km race:  Is subject to a minimum age of 14 years.
•    7.5km race:  Will start at the Nordic Shelter and follow existing trails. This race is open to all ages, however young children should be accompanied by an adult.
•    2.5km race:  Will start at the Nordic Shelter and follow existing trails. This is a race for families, novices and young children (who should be accompanied by an adult).

Race Rules:
•    A race official/marshal’s decision is final and must be obeyed to ensure the safety of all competitors.
•    Due to the changing weather conditions, it is essential that each competitor equip themselves with adequate clothing (warm, waterproof and windproof). 
•    Bib Numbers must be visible at all times.
•    In the event of a competitor showing signs of distress or injury, the race officials hold the right to withdraw a competitor for safety reasons. The race official’s decision will be final.
•    If a competitor withdraws from the race at any stage then they must advise the Ski patrol or a Race Official and return your bib and timing transponder.

Finish Procedure: All competitors will be required to return their bibs and timing transponders at the finish line.

Refreshments and Aid Stations: A number of aid stations will be located around the course dependent upon the final course.

Race Office and Bib Collection: Race details and bibs can be collected on race day from the Race Office which will be located at the Perisher Nordic Shelter and will be open from 8.00am. 

Bibs are not transferable and competitors competing in another competitors bib will be disqualified.
